1. What is a GST Return?

A return is a document containing details of income which a taxpayer is required to file with the tax administrative authorities. This is used by tax authorities to calculate tax liability.

Under GST, a registered dealer has to file GST returns that includes:

  • Purchases
  • Sales
  • Output GST (On sales)
  • Input tax credit (GST paid on purchases)

To file GST return , GST compliant sales and purchase invoices are required. GST compliant invoices must be generated as per GST rules, including proper tax breakup, GSTIN details, and HSN/SAC reporting (where applicable).

2. Who Has to File GST Returns ?

Any business registered under GST must file GST returns, even if there are no transactions during the period (Nil return).

The type and frequency of GST return depend on:

  • Opted return filing scheme (Monthly or QRMP)
  • Type of taxpayer (Regular / Composition / Non-resident / TDS deductor)
  • Turnover threshold

3. Types of GST Returns

Regular Taxpayer

Return FormParticularsFrequencyDue Date
GSTR-1Details of outward suppliesMonthly / Quarterly (QRMP)11th of next month (Monthly) / 13th of month after quarter
GSTR-3BSummary return with tax paymentMonthly / Quarterly20th / 22nd / 24th (depending on state category)
GSTR-9Annual ReturnAnnual31st December of next FY

Composition Scheme Dealer

Return FormParticularsFrequencyDue Date
CMP-08Tax payment statementQuarterly18th of month after quarter
GSTR-4Annual ReturnAnnual30th April of next FY

4. Late Fees & Interest

If GST returns are not filed within due date:

Interest:
18% per annum on outstanding tax amount (calculated from due date till payment date).

Late Fees (for GSTR-3B & GSTR-1):

  • โ‚น50 per day (โ‚น25 CGST + โ‚น25 SGST)
  • โ‚น20 per day (Nil return)
  • Maximum late fee varies based on turnover category (as notified by GST portal).

No late fee on IGST portion.

5. QRMP Scheme

Businesses with aggregate turnover up to โ‚น5 crore can opt for the Quarterly Return Monthly Payment (QRMP) scheme.

Under QRMP:

  • GSTR-1 is filed quarterly
  • GSTR-3B is filed quarterly
  • Tax payment is made monthly (via PMT-06)

This scheme reduces compliance burden for small businesses.

6. E-Invoicing Requirement

E-invoicing is mandatory for businesses exceeding the prescribed turnover limit (as notified by GST authorities). Eligible taxpayers must generate Invoice Reference Number (IRN) through the Invoice Registration Portal (IRP).

Failure to generate e-invoice where applicable may result in invalid invoice and penalties.
